Phil Collen, an English musician and guitarist, gained fame as a member of the iconic rock band Def Leppard since 1982. He joined during the Pyromania album recording and contributed to numerous renowned works, including Hysteria. Besides his work with Def Leppard, Collen has been involved in various side projects and collaborations, such as playing guitar for Manraze and producing music for other artists. He has received awards for his exceptional skills as a guitarist and musician.
Collen has also appeared on Jackson Guitars’ Behind The Riff video series, where he discussed his role in creating Def Leppard’s hit song “Pour Some Sugar On Me.” At 63, he is known for his remarkable fitness level, earning him a reputation as one of the world’s fittest rock stars. Notably, Collen is an incredibly inventive and effective guitarist, recognized for his heavy metal style and distinctive string gauges.
